January 2026 Real Estate Market Update – Etobicoke West (W9)

The January 2026 real estate market in Etobicoke West (W9) — including Martin Grove Gardens, Willowridge, Richview Park, Kingsview Village, Richmond Gardens, The Westway, Royal York Gardens, and Humber Heights–Westmount — showed a shift in activity compared to January 2025.

Here’s what buyers and sellers should know.

📊 Sales Activity Slowed

  • January 2025 Sales: 23

  • January 2026 Sales: 17

  • Decrease: 26.1%

Sales volume declined year-over-year, reflecting a slower start to 2026 in this pocket of Etobicoke.

💰 Average Prices Adjusted Slightly

  • January 2025 Average Price: $1,025,602

  • January 2026 Average Price: $987,523

  • Decrease: 3.72%

Average prices softened modestly. This suggests a more balanced market, particularly in the detached home segment which dominates this area.

🏡 New Listings Increased

  • January 2025 New Listings: 41

  • January 2026 New Listings: 43

  • Increase: 4.88%

Inventory edged up slightly, giving buyers a few more options compared to last year.

⏳ Days on Market

  • January 2025: 42 days

  • January 2026: 47 days

  • Increase: 11.9%

Homes are taking longer to sell, reinforcing the importance of strategic pricing and strong marketing.

Sales & Average Price by Home Type – January 2026

Detached Homes

  • 10 Sales

  • Average Price: $1,263,189

Detached homes remain the backbone of the W9 market, particularly in Richmond Gardens and Humber Heights.

Condo Apartments

  • 6 Sales

  • Average Price: $523,668

Condo apartments continue to offer more affordable entry points into this west Etobicoke community.

Condo Townhomes

  • 1 Sale

  • Average Price: $718,000

No semi-detached or freehold townhome sales were recorded during the month.

What This Means for W9 Buyers & Sellers

For Sellers:
With fewer sales and longer days on market, pricing accurately from the start is critical. Overpricing may result in extended market time.

For Buyers:
Increased inventory and slightly softened pricing may create opportunities for negotiation, particularly in detached properties.

Etobicoke West (W9) remains attractive for buyers seeking larger lots, family-friendly neighbourhoods, and strong community amenities.
